Packers QB Jordan Love, WR Christian Watson injured
Jan 5, 2025; Green Bay, Wisconsin, USA; Green Bay Packers quarterback Jordan Love (10) throws a pass during the first quarter against the Chicago Bears at Lambeau Field. Mandatory Credit: Jeff Hanisch-Imagn Images Green Bay Packers quarterback Jordan Love and wide receiver Christian Walker sustained injuries during the second quarter and exited the team's regular-season finale against the Chicago Bears.
Love, who is listed as questionable to return, completed 7 of 12 passes for 69 yards. He was replaced by Malik Willis.
Love, 26, entered the game playing his best football of late, with nine touchdowns and no interceptions over the past six contests.
The Utah State product has passed for over 3,300 yards with 25 touchdowns and 11 interceptions this season.
Walker, 25, sustained a knee injury and was carted to the locker room. He is questionable to return.
He had 29 catches for 620 yards and two touchdowns this season.
